Course Curriculum Overview

5

MBBS is the first step of becoming a doctor in India and it has such an enormous course. But NMC has divided the course into competencies and all teachings are based on Competencies which allows coverage of all the needed topics that an Indian medical graduate should know.

Internships Opportunities

5

Internship in this college is Internal based and those who have passed there final year exams are appointed as interns for their hospital duties for 1 year in all departments. Stipend is around 22 thousand which is very high compared to rest of the medical colleges. It provides interns the opportunity to polish their practical skills like examining patients, taking samples, doing procedures like suturing etc

Fees and Financial Aid

Fees structure is like for Day scholar at admission time its around 50 thousand. and then from subsequent years its 7000 to 8000 per year. For hostellers hostel charges, dining charges are also charged but all these are very minimal.

Campus Life

4

Annually Fest is held by the name of Plexus having a very wide variety of activaties ranging from debates, story writing to badminton, football, crickett to drama competition, music competition, Gym competitions. Student runs varius societies like literary society, chess society, drug society and all.

Admission

Eligibility of the course is through NEET UG examination. Cut off for Jnmc For external students is around 3000 rank in Round 1 and for Internal students is around 8000 in round 1 50 percents of the seat is reserved for Internal Students of AMU. All related application forms and everything is available at the NMC website after counselling is done. Overall whole admission process is evey smooth

Faculty

4.5

All the faculties in JNMC are highly qualified and well trained medical professionals who have done there respective courses from many respected medical colleges in India and Abroad also such as from Glasgow etc. There methodology of teaching for almost 90 percent is based on PowerPoint presentations which is highly effective compared to traditional methods. No of students in one LT is 150 and its ample however in ward postings we are divided into groups of 10 or 15 which allows almost every student to interact with the patient directly and daily All the faculties of Jnmc are highly approachable for the students for their academic and non academic problems.
